The correct spelling of the phrase "split one sides" is actually "split one's sides," where the apostrophe signifies the possessive form of "one." This means that when someone is splitting their sides, it is their own sides that are being split. The IPA phonetic transcription for this phrase would be /splɪt wʌnz saɪdz/. Remembering to include the apostrophe and the correct possessive form can prevent confusion and ensure clear communication in written and spoken language.
